Step 1
Preheat your Traeger to 225°F.
Step 2
Take your seeded peppers, tomatillos, onion, and garlic, and place them on a parchment-lined or silicone-baking-mat-lined baking sheet.
Step 3
Place the baking sheet on the grill and let the peppers cook for 30 minutes.
Step 4
Remove from the grill and let cool for a few minutes. Place the roasted vegetables along with the cilantro, chicken stock, lime juice, and salt, into a blender, and blend until pureed.
Step 5
Heat the canola oil in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Pour in the salsa verde, and stir. Bring to a simmer, and then reduce heat to medium-low to keep at a low simmer.
Step 6
Stir frequently for 10-15 minutes.
